As hydrogen does not like to exist as a single atom, six molecules of hydrochloric acid are required to give three molecules of the diatomic hydrogen molecule, so two molecules of aluminium are required to keep things balanced. Metals to the left of hydrogen in the series lose electrons when they ionize, whereas those to the right, which do not react with hydrochloric acid, gain electrons when they ionize. Certain foodstuffs like citrus fruit juices ,pickles,chutney and curd contain acids.When the food stuff containing acids are kept in Fe,Al or Cu containers,the acids present in them react with metal of the container to form toxic salts.These toxic salts can damage our health.
